Microsoft Copilot (Microsoft 365): Copilot takes emails and meetings into account while drafting content in Word
You will no longer need to reference certain types of organizational data for Copilot to generate contextually relevant content. People and chats will still need to be referenced explicitly.Feature ID: 405753
